Rows of aligned carbon nanotubes standing shoulder by shoulder (see Figure) have been synthesized by growing nanotubes inside Au micro‐ and nanotrenches created by nanobelts or nanowires. This simple non‐lithographic method can be used to fabricate nanotube rows with a width of less than 2 μm, and a length over hundreds of micrometers.
